summaryrefslogtreecommitdiff
path: root/Tests/LinkFlags/CMakeLists.txt
diff options
context:
space:
mode:
authorBrad King <brad.king@kitware.com>2023-02-03 16:05:28 -0500
committerBrad King <brad.king@kitware.com>2023-02-03 16:05:28 -0500
commit7e3229d7f9d759713e07d7594ffe971588d8e592 (patch)
treeb363c93e247f014eb824492c785ed933a3a6293e /Tests/LinkFlags/CMakeLists.txt
parent77610c6cf0fd18586eaaf4b328936f79683afd34 (diff)
downloadcmake-7e3229d7f9d759713e07d7594ffe971588d8e592.tar.gz
Tests: Move LINK_FLAGS case from COnly to LinkFlags test
Move the case added by commit 246e964180 (BUG: fix for bug 5455, handle nodefaultlib with more than one lib, 2007-12-06, v2.6.0~751) to a more sensible test.
Diffstat (limited to 'Tests/LinkFlags/CMakeLists.txt')
-rw-r--r--Tests/LinkFlags/CMakeLists.txt5
1 files changed, 5 insertions, 0 deletions
diff --git a/Tests/LinkFlags/CMakeLists.txt b/Tests/LinkFlags/CMakeLists.txt
index 31ff9b5cf3..de853cfa13 100644
--- a/Tests/LinkFlags/CMakeLists.txt
+++ b/Tests/LinkFlags/CMakeLists.txt
@@ -32,6 +32,11 @@ add_executable(LinkFlags_exe_config LinkFlagsExe.c)
set_property(TARGET LinkFlags_exe_config PROPERTY LINK_FLAGS_${TEST_CONFIG_UPPER} ${pre}BADFLAG_${TEST_CONFIG}${obj})
add_executable(LinkFlags LinkFlags.c)
+if("x${CMAKE_C_COMPILER_ID}" STREQUAL "xMSVC")
+ set_property(TARGET LinkFlags PROPERTY
+ LINK_FLAGS "/NODEFAULTLIB:\"libcdg.lib\" /NODEFAULTLIB:\"libcmtg.lib\" /NODEFAULTLIB:\"foomsvcrt.lib\" /NODEFAULTLIB:\"libbar.lib\" /NODEFAULTLIB:\"libfooba.lib\""
+ )
+endif()
add_subdirectory(LinkerFlags)
add_subdirectory(LinkerFlagsConfig)